While much is often discussed regarding the lives, marriages, tragic deaths, and courts of the notorious Tudor Queens, the story of young Queen Jane Seymour has remained largely overlooked—until now.

In "My Lady Viper," readers are finally granted a captivating glimpse into the intricate and turbulent Seymour reign. The narrative unfolds through the eyes of Lady Anne Seymour, who offers a fresh perspective on a time marked by courtly intrigue and personal ambition, far removed from the serene civility and innocent purity often highlighted in historical records. Though Queen Jane's life was indeed tragic, the world surrounding her was rife with complexities and hidden depths in the lives of those at her court.

Lady Anne deftly maneuvers through an era where women were predominantly relegated to roles of being wives and mothers, yet she emerges as a multifaceted figure—serving as a spy, diplomat, courtesan, and historian. A woman who possesses a quiet strength and keen intellect, she embodies the saying, "walk softly and carry a large and very calculating mind." However, she is not without her flaws and insecurities. Against the backdrop of the ruthlessly competitive Tudor landscape, Lady Anne proves to be an invaluable ally to her husband and a true survivor in the perilous game of thrones played by those vying for power.

The storytelling is imbued with an intimate tone that draws readers in, allowing them to step into Lady Anne’s shoes and experience her joys, heartbreaks, failures, and victories firsthand. While the drama unfolds amid the opulence of the Tudor Court, it is the scheming courtiers and their Machiavellian maneuvers that take center stage, overshadowing the figures of the king and his queen.

The author, Knight, skillfully avoids inundating her readers with a myriad of names and titles. Instead, she masterfully narrows her focus to the central characters essential to the unfolding drama. The narrative flows seamlessly, with smooth transitions and plot developments that are easily digestible, even if a reader needs to step away for a while. The settings are brought to life through rich and vibrant descriptions—from the grandeur of royal palaces adorned with tapestries to the shadowy corners of courtly intrigue—yet these details enhance rather than overshadow the dynamic interactions and poignant dialogues between characters.

In essence, "My Lady Viper" is a beautifully woven narrative filled with all the hallmark elements of a captivating story. It is a sweeping account of one woman's remarkable journey through the perilous landscape of the Tudor Court, where loyalty can be fleeting, and true strength lies in cunning and resilience.
